The Internal Capability of Vietnam Social Sciences and Humanities: A Perspective from the 2008–2019 Dataset
International collaboration contributes significantly to improving scientific performance in Vietnam, but it also results in Vietnamese researchers depending on foreign partners to get their work published. The current study is an initial effort to examine the domestic research capability of Vietnam...
